Mosquitoes may be small, but their impact on public health is enormous. They transmit diseases such as malaria and dengue that continue to pose significant health challenges, particularly in tropical regions.
In Ghana, while malaria remains a major public health concern, the changing mosquito-borne disease landscape highlights the need for continued research, public education and effective approaches to prevention and vector control. This includes strengthening understanding of mosquito populations, their behaviour and the factors that influence disease transmission. NMIMR’s research activities include vector surveillance and control, mosquito microbiome interactions and studies of insecticide resistance, among other areas.
It was against this background that the Vector Research Group (VRG) of the Noguchi Memorial Institute for Medical Research (NMIMR) commemorated World Mosquito Day 2026 with a week-long programme of scientific engagement, media outreach and public education.
Observed annually on 20 August, World Mosquito Day provides an opportunity to raise awareness about mosquito-borne diseases, promote preventive measures and highlight the importance of research and innovation in vector control.
As part of the commemoration, the Vector Research Group embarked on a series of traditional media engagements from 17 to 21 August. Researchers engaged radio, television and print media to discuss the public health importance of mosquitoes, preventive measures and the need for stronger community participation in vector control. The engagements also provided an opportunity to communicate NMIMR’s research on vector-borne diseases to a wider audience in accessible and practical ways.
A major scientific highlight of the commemoration was a virtual webinar held on 19 August on the topic, “Beyond Malaria: The Future of Mosquito-Borne Disease Control.” The webinar brought together researchers, public health practitioners, students and other stakeholders to discuss critical developments in vector control and public health strategies for mosquito-borne diseases beyond malaria.
The webinar featured Prof. Kingsley Badu, Associate Professor, Department of Theoretical and Applied Biology, Kwame Nkrumah University of Science and Technology (KNUST); Dr. Noah H. Rose, Assistant Professor, University of California San Diego, USA; and Dr. Hilarius A.K. Abiwu, Programme Manager, National Malaria Elimination Programme (NMEP), Ghana Health Service.
The discussions drew attention to the need to strengthen vector surveillance and control strategies in response to changing disease patterns. They also highlighted the importance of research, innovation and collaboration in addressing mosquito-borne diseases beyond malaria.

The National Malaria Elimination Programme’s participation in the webinar and media engagements strengthened the connection between research and Ghana’s national efforts to control and ultimately eliminate malaria while addressing other mosquito-borne diseases threats. It also highlighted the importance of collaboration between research institutions and public health programmes in addressing vector-borne diseases.
The commemoration reached its climax on 20 August with the University of Ghana Community Awareness Walk, which took the World Mosquito Day message directly to the University community.
Coordinated by Dr. Danielle Ladzekpo, Medical Entomologist and member of the Vector Research Group at NMIMR, the walk provided an opportunity to engage members of the University community on mosquito-borne diseases and practical preventive measures.
Dr. Ladzekpo emphasised the importance of prevention and individual responsibility in reducing the risk of mosquito-borne diseases. She encouraged members of the community to remain vigilant and adopt practical measures to protect themselves and their families from mosquito bites and mosquito-borne infections.

The awareness walk also reinforced the importance of community participation in vector control. While researchers and public health institutions continue to generate evidence and develop strategies to address mosquito-borne diseases, individual and community action remain essential to prevention.
Through the week-long programme, the Vector Research Group created opportunities for scientific dialogue, media engagement and public education. The activities also highlighted NMIMR’s contributions to mosquito surveillance, vector biology and the development of evidence-based approaches for prevention and control of vector-borne diseases in Ghana.
More than a commemoration, World Mosquito Day 2026 demonstrated the value of linking scientific research with public education and community engagement. As mosquito-borne disease threats continue to evolve, sustained research, informed communities and strong collaborations among researchers, public health institutions and communities will remain critical to protecting public health in Ghana and beyond.
